Don't miss a thing by getting the latest from the Manchester Evening News sent direct to your inbox Bolton Wanderers are still favourites to earn promotion, despite their Easter Monday setback against Newport County.
That's according to statistical experts FiveThirtyEight, who have crunched all the numbers to deliver their predicted League Two table as we enter the final stages of the campaign.
Nicky Maynard's second-half strike condemned Ian Evatt's side to their first defeat since January with Wanderers enjoying an astonishing 14-game unbeaten streak that has seen them move into automatic promotion contention.
